Determining HID or Ballaster

I was wondering if any one can determine whether not if it's the bulb or ballaster. I have sense need to try swapping bulb to rule out the bulb but currently raining. It's not good to work with electrical when raining.

Any ways it's all custom the ballaster and lights made by Supervision HID H7 8000K headlight. The left/driver side died today this morning and got a check light notification on dash. I believe it was working when I left. So I pulled over looked and see if the warning light wad correct. So I pulled into a school to get a better analysis and it was doing a very faint flicker. Then, after 2 min it went completely dead.

My theory it's the bulbs because it looks like it's getting power but salt and gas mixture might have ran out.
